Home
last modified time | relevance | path

Searched refs:_PAGE_LEAF (Results 1 – 4 of 4) sorted by relevance

/linux/arch/riscv/include/asm/
H A Dpgtable-bits.h76 #define _PAGE_LEAF (_PAGE_READ | _PAGE_WRITE | _PAGE_EXEC) macro
H A Dpgtable.h220 return (pmd_val(pmd) & (_PAGE_PRESENT | _PAGE_PROT_NONE | _PAGE_LEAF)); in pmd_present()
236 return !pmd_present(pmd) || (pmd_val(pmd) & _PAGE_LEAF); in pmd_bad()
242 return pmd_present(pmd) && (pmd_val(pmd) & _PAGE_LEAF); in pmd_leaf()
392 return pte_present(pte) && (pte_val(pte) & _PAGE_LEAF); in pte_huge()
465 return __pte((pte_val(pte) & ~(_PAGE_LEAF)) | _PAGE_WRITE); in pte_mkwrite_shstk()
864 return __pmd((pmd_val(pte) & ~(_PAGE_LEAF)) | _PAGE_WRITE); in pmd_mkwrite_shstk()
H A Dpgtable-64.h189 return !pud_present(pud) || (pud_val(pud) & _PAGE_LEAF); in pud_bad()
195 return pud_present(pud) && (pud_val(pud) & _PAGE_LEAF); in pud_leaf()
/linux/drivers/iommu/riscv/
H A Diommu.c1086 #define _io_pte_leaf(pte) ((pte) & _PAGE_LEAF)